The Security Coordinator, under general direction, maintains accurate inventory of keys, updates and maintains complete detainee rosters and daily activity log, and performs a variety of administrative, skilled, or technical tasks of a specialized nature. Security of inmates and the public is a major element in the performance of duties assigned to this job classification.
This is a job classification within the Public Safety/Emergency Management job family. This classification possesses knowledge of fundamental concepts, practices, and procedures. This classification is distinguished in that incumbents are directly responsible for security of the inmates and public visiting detention centers. This classification may require work in secure facilities.

Licenses, Registrations, Certifications, or Special Requirements:
Must be a U.S. citizen.
TCIC/NCIC Certification must be obtained within six (6) months of employment.
Jailer's License must be obtained within six (6) months of employment.
***Physical participation is required to obtain a jailer’s license. A jailer’s license is obtained through Texas Commission on Law Enforcement(TCOLE). The physical participation includes defensive tactics, which may include basic self-defense, defensive techniques, and inmate handling techniques. TCSO will provide training for licensure.***

Physical requirements include the ability to lift/carry up to 20-50 pounds occasionally, visual acuity, speech and hearing, hand and eye coordination and manual dexterity necessary to operate a computer and office equipment. Subject to standing, walking, sitting, repetitive motion, reaching, climbing stairs, bending, stooping, kneeling, crouching, crawling, pushing, pulling, balancing, client/customer contact, squatting to perform the essential functions. Subject to continual contact with persons accused or convicted of crimes. Subject to stressful court environment and client and customer contact for extended periods of time.
